The Analytics Engineer III role is responsible for bridging the gap between data miners, product managers, and other Data Science & Engineering teams, and mentoring junior members of the analytics engineering team in designing analytics solutions in Snowflake. You’ll be providing expertise in data modeling and data warehousing concepts, and leveraging modern data stack technologies, including Snowflake and dbt, to drive actionable insights.
Your experience in improving data quality will help the business gain trust in the data.
- Monitoring, maintaining, and improving data integration logic running in the Snowflake Data Cloud.
- Design, implement, and optimize large‑scale data analytics solutions based on the Snowflake Data Warehouse, leveraging data to drive significant business impact.
- Utilize dbt to create data pipelines, manage transformations, and orchestrate data workflows.
- Providing expertise in data warehousing concepts, data modeling, and data lake architecture.
- Use SQL, Tableau, Python, or any combination of tools to develop rapid prototypes and educate stakeholders on analytics modeling.
- Provide expert advice and education in the usage and interpretation of data to other teams across Data Science, Data Engineering, and functional Business Units.
- Detecting data quality issues and their root causes.
- Evolving the way data is organized and maintained.
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Business Analytics, Computer Science, Mathematics, or related fields; or equivalent experience.
- 5+ years experience using SQL.
- 2+ years of experience using dbt and Snowflake Data Cloud.
- 2+ years of experience working within a CICD framework.
- Advanced understanding of data warehousing concepts and modern data stack tools, specifically dbt and Snowflake Data Cloud.
- Working knowledge of SCRUM and Kanban Agile methodologies.
